Boundary Gallery Cottage2 bedrooms, Sleeps 4.

Set in a rural position, just 1 mile away from Framlingham, this property enjoys superb views from the courtyard garden.

All on the ground floor.
Open plan living space.

Wooden flooring throughout.
Living area: With Smart TV.
Dining area.
Kitchen area: With electric cooker, microwave, fridge, dishwasher and washing machine.
Bedroom 1: With kingsize bed and en-suite with shower over bath, and toilet.
Bedroom 2: With zip & link twin beds (can be super kingsize on request).
Shower room: With shower cubicle and toilet.

Oil central heating, electricity, bed linen, towels and Wi-Fi included. Use of owners tumble dryer and freezer. Enclosed courtyard with garden furniture. Use of owners 1 acre garden. Bike store. Private parking for 2–3 cars. No smoking. Wheelchair access. Please note: There is a pond in the owners grounds.

Set in a quiet country location, just 1 mile from Framlingham (voted by Country Life Magazine as the best small town in the south of the country), this holiday property with step free access, attached to the owner’s home, has superb views across the fields from the sheltered terrace. The owner’s large garden, visible from the bedroom windows, is a joy, and is perfect for children. All the shops you need are in the town, plus a twice weekly market and lots of pubs and restaurants. It is handy for Aldeburgh with its varied concerts, Woodbridge’s picturesque river walks and Southwold’s sandy beaches and fascinating pier. There are walks from the door and easy going cycle lanes with little traffic. Minsmere offers the best in bird watching, with many rare species to spot. The cottage is in a central location for visiting Suffolk’s many other attractions. Shops, pubs and restaurants 1 mile.
